# Service Accounts: String Extraction

The `extract-i18n` script pulls translatable strings from all Bramblewick repos and pushes them to the Glossa service. It runs under the `i18n-extractor` service account. Do not run it under your personal account; Glossa rate-limits individual users aggressively. The account has write access to the staging catalog only. Set the token in your shell before invoking the script. The current staging token is below.

API key for kahap-kafog: zpat15_6qzxZ7YR8aDwjmp

### Replacing the legacy job queue

This fragment covers the cut-over from the homegrown Chorewheel queue to Relaybird. Drain Chorewheel by disabling its enqueue path, then wait for the depth gauge on the Marlowe dashboard to reach zero — typically under twenty minutes. Do not start Relaybird consumers until the drain is confirmed, or duplicate processing will occur. Release manager sign-off is required before flipping DNS for the worker pool. Bring up Relaybird with the following configuration values.

config for yajop-yahof:
[istmir]
host = istmir.nelvrolabs.internal
user = istmir_svc
database = istmir_prod

## Changed defaults

Heads up: the Ledgerline tax-rate lookup cache now defaults to a 15-minute TTL instead of 24 hours. Turns out rates in the Veldt County sandbox were going stale mid-demo, which was embarrassing. Eviction is now LRU rather than FIFO, and the cache warms on boot. If you're reviewing, check that nothing hardcodes the old TTL. The new defaults land as follows.

deployment values, bajop-taweg:
holwyn:
  log_level: debug
  metrics_host: metrics.holwyn.zemvarsys.internal
  pool_size: 32

# Log sampling for the Wrennet notification service
# This service emits roughly 40k log lines per minute at peak, so we
# sample INFO at 5% and keep WARN/ERROR at 100%. If support needs full
# traces for an incident, flip sample_rate to 1.0 for no more than one
# hour — the sink fills quickly. Sampled logs are written to the store below.

replica DSN, yadup-hahig: mongodb://gilys_svc:Mx@db-5f8f.norvasoft.internal:5432/eliion